Charles Schulz came up with 17,897 new strips over the course of 50 years, laying down his pen only when dying of colon cancer at 77.

Even amid partisan gridlock that has resulted in a government shutdown, the Republican-controlled Senate is plowing ahead with voting on President Donald Trump’s nominees. On Friday, the Senate is voting to authorize the wholesale consideration of dozens of nominees. Senators enabled these en bloc authorizations with a recent rule change.
